当前位置:首页 > TAG信息列表 > python如何从列表中随机选出数据介绍

python如何从列表中随机选出数据介绍

python如何从列表中随机选出数据

python是一种非常强大和流行的编程语言,它提供了丰富的库和函数来简化编程任务。在处理数据时,有时我们需要从给定的列表中随机选择一个或多个数据。本文将介绍使用python实现这一功能的几种方法。

一、使用random模块的choice函数

要从一个列表中随机选择一个数据,我们可以使用random模块的choice函数。它会在给定的列表中随机选择一个数据,并返回该数据。下面是一个示例代码:

```python

python如何从列表中随机选出数据

importrandom

data_list[1,2,3,4,5]

random_data(data_list)

print(random_data)

```

在上述代码中,我们首先导入random模块,然后定义了一个包含整数数据的列表data_list。接着,使用(data_list)函数从列表中随机选择一个数据,并将结果赋值给random_data变量。最后,通过print函数输出选取的随机数据。

二、使用random模块的sample函数

如果我们需要从列表中随机选择多个数据,可以使用random模块的sample函数。该函数可以在给定的列表中随机选择指定数量的数据,并以列表的形式返回结果。下面是一个示例代码:

```python

importrandom

data_list[1,2,3,4,5]

random_data_list(data_list,3)

print(random_data_list)

```

在上述代码中,我们同样导入了random模块,并定义了一个包含整数数据的列表data_list。然后,使用(data_list,3)函数从列表中随机选择3个数据,并将结果以列表的形式赋值给random_data_list变量。最后,通过print函数输出选取的随机数据列表。

三、使用numpy库的random模块

除了使用python自带的random模块外,我们还可以使用第三方库numpy提供的random模块来实现随机选取功能。numpy库提供了更高效和灵活的随机数生成方法。下面是一个示例代码:

```python

importnumpyasnp

data_list[1,2,3,4,5]

random_data(data_list)

print(random_data)

```

在上述代码中,我们首先导入了numpy库,并使用(data_list)函数从列表中随机选择一个数据,并将结果赋值给random_data变量。最后,通过print函数输出选取的随机数据。

总结:

本文介绍了使用python从列表中随机选取数据的几种方法,包括使用random模块的choice函数和sample函数,以及使用numpy库的random模块。根据实际需求选择适合的方法可以提高编程效率和代码质量。

python列表随机选取数据


湖南旅游之家 刘老师教室

  • 关注微信关注微信

猜你喜欢

热门标签

支付宝发送手机验证码异常 微信发朋友圈屏蔽标识怎么删除介绍 华为手机保密柜的照片删除了怎么恢复 苹果手机突然没有声音了怎么回事 要填充从1到100000的序列 华为桌面布局怎么解锁 京东开通微信支付渠道 3dmaxvray太阳光参数怎么调 海尔空调f3是什么故障怎么解决 怎么做圆角的图表excelExcel制作圆角图表步骤 电脑浏览器丢失怎样恢复 苹果设置锁屏密码为什么苹果设置了锁屏密码? 怎么加好友进入qq群怎么把别人拉进自己的QQ群? oppo手机怎么返回键设置在后面oppo手机右下角返回怎么设置? wifi产品fcc认证测试项目及标准检测认证都有哪些项目? 华为游戏怎么自己账户登录光遇怎么用oppo登华为号? 安卓手机能软件搬家到苹果手机吗安卓手机数据转移不到苹果手机?介绍 老年人手机怎么设置字体大小手机字体怎么加黑设置? 奥琦玮餐饮管理系统怎么用河南有专业做连锁餐饮信息化一体化解决方案的吗?介绍 sdk怎么生成app怎么自己开发游戏软件?介绍 ppt里的链接怎么做在ppt中如何做链接? 支付宝晚点付怎么不弹出来晚点付额度怎么提升?介绍 iphone怎么设置减少耗电苹果13系统1561耗电快怎么解决? vivox80 怎么在图片上直接编辑文字 美团买菜支付自动续费怎么关淘菜菜卡的使用? qq自动回复机器人怎么制作qq群机器人怎么设置? 怎么用积木拼机器人 短信怎么用流量发送联通卡怎样发短信订流量? word如何修改超链接格式word如何设置目录页码链接不对?介绍

微信公众号